This math topic explores the relationships and classifications among different types of numbers within the real number system. It focuses on understanding how sets such as natural numbers, whole numbers, integers, rational numbers, and irrational numbers relate to one another, and where they overlap or remain distinct. The problems use a true/false format to assess whether one type of number (e.g., rational or irrational) always, sometimes, or never belongs to another category (e.g., natural or whole numbers). This is an exercise in logical reasoning within the context of number type classification in mathematics.
